This decorative item typically comprises a skeletal figure, often crafted from plastic or resin, designed to appear as though it is emerging from the ground. These props frequently feature articulated joints, allowing for poseability and enhanced realism. As an example, a skeletal hand and skull might be positioned to protrude from a lawn, giving the illusion that the rest of the body is buried beneath.

The perceived value of this type of Halloween decoration lies in its ability to create a startling and memorable visual effect. Its use contributes to the overall ambiance of a haunted house or Halloween-themed display, enhancing the immersive experience for viewers. Historically, the imagery of skeletons has been associated with death and the macabre, making such decorations a fitting representation of Halloween’s traditional themes.

2. Durable weather-resistant materials

The longevity and visual appeal of a “halloween ground breaker skeleton,” particularly when used as an outdoor decoration, are intrinsically linked to the selection and quality of weather-resistant materials. Exposure to environmental elements such as rain, sunlight, wind, and temperature fluctuations can cause degradation, discoloration, and structural damage to decorations not designed to withstand these conditions. The initial investment in a seemingly inexpensive decoration can quickly become more costly if frequent replacements are necessary due to material failure.

Commonly used materials for these outdoor props include various plastics, such as polyethylene and polypropylene, selected for their inherent resistance to moisture and UV radiation. Treatments, such as UV inhibitors added during manufacturing, further enhance their protective qualities. Metal components, often used for structural support or articulation joints, are typically coated or galvanized to prevent corrosion. The practical application of these materials ensures that the decoration maintains its structural integrity and aesthetic appearance throughout the Halloween season and potentially across multiple years, provided that it is also stored appropriately during the off-season.

3. Effective ground insertion

The stability and visual impact of a “halloween ground breaker skeleton” are directly contingent upon effective ground insertion. Without secure anchoring, the decoration is susceptible to tipping, displacement by wind or contact, and a diminished overall aesthetic. The method of ground insertion, therefore, is a crucial element in the design and deployment of these props. For example, a lightweight skeleton secured only by short stakes may readily topple over in windy conditions, negating the intended effect. Conversely, a skeleton with a broader base or longer, more robust anchoring points offers greater stability and a more convincing illusion of emergence from the earth.

Various techniques facilitate effective ground insertion. Some models incorporate extended stakes integrated into the skeletal structure, designed to be driven deeply into the ground. Others utilize a separate anchoring system, such as metal rods or sandbags, to provide additional support. The choice of method depends on factors such as the size and weight of the skeleton, the composition of the soil, and the anticipated weather conditions. Proper installation involves careful consideration of these factors to ensure that the skeleton remains firmly in place throughout the duration of its display. For instance, in loose or sandy soil, wider stakes or a baseplate may be necessary to prevent the skeleton from sinking or shifting.

8. Storage longevity

Storage longevity, in the context of a “halloween ground breaker skeleton,” directly impacts the cost-effectiveness and sustainability of the decoration. The ability to properly store and preserve the prop during the off-season determines its lifespan and, consequently, its value over multiple Halloween celebrations. Degradation from improper storage, whether due to environmental factors or physical damage, reduces the decoration’s lifespan and necessitates premature replacement. For example, a plastic skeleton left exposed to direct sunlight during the summer months may become brittle and discolored, rendering it unusable for subsequent seasons. This direct cause-and-effect relationship underscores the importance of adequate storage practices.

Effective storage protocols typically involve cleaning the “halloween ground breaker skeleton” to remove dirt, debris, and moisture, followed by disassembling components to reduce storage volume. Protecting the parts in suitable containers, such as plastic bins or padded bags, shields against physical damage from impacts and compression. Choosing a storage location with controlled temperature and humidity levels prevents material degradation. Garages, attics, or basements that experience extreme temperature swings or high humidity are unsuitable. An example would be storing the cleaned and disassembled skeleton in a climate-controlled indoor closet, shielded from light and pests. In practical application, these measures preserve the decoration’s structural integrity and aesthetic appeal.

Enhancing the “Halloween Ground Breaker Skeleton” Display

This section presents actionable recommendations designed to elevate the visual impact and extend the lifespan of a Halloween display centered around the “halloween ground breaker skeleton” decoration.

Tip 1: Emphasize Ambient Lighting: The strategic deployment of low-intensity, colored lighting significantly enhances the atmosphere surrounding the prop. Amber or green spotlights, positioned to cast upward shadows, intensify the eerie effect, particularly during nighttime viewing.

Tip 2: Incorporate Sound Effects: Integrate subtle sound elements, such as creaking bones or distant moans, to heighten the sensory experience. A small, weatherproof speaker hidden nearby can amplify the impact without being visually intrusive.

Tip 3: Add Thematic Ground Cover: Scatter artificial leaves, moss, or dirt around the base of the “halloween ground breaker skeleton” to create a more convincing emergence effect. This visually blends the decoration into its surroundings and enhances the illusion of realism.

Tip 4: Consider Interactive Elements: Integrate a motion sensor that triggers a sudden movement or sound when someone approaches the decoration. This unexpected action provides a startling surprise and increases the engagement factor.

Tip 5: Implement Weather Protection: Shield the “halloween ground breaker skeleton” from prolonged exposure to inclement weather. A clear, UV-resistant coating can mitigate the damaging effects of sunlight and moisture, extending the decoration’s lifespan.

Tip 6: Optimize Joint Articulation: Periodically inspect and lubricate the articulated joints to maintain smooth movement and prevent seizing. Silicone-based lubricants are generally preferred for their weather resistance and compatibility with plastic components.

Tip 7: Vary the Display Each Year: Reposition the “halloween ground breaker skeleton” and alter the surrounding elements to prevent visual fatigue. Even subtle changes can rejuvenate the display and maintain its effectiveness year after year.

By implementing these recommendations, the visual appeal and durability of a “halloween ground breaker skeleton” display can be significantly improved. Each tip contributes to a more compelling and long-lasting Halloween decoration.
